Royal, Iowa

Royal is a city in Clay County, Iowa, United States. The population was 479 at the 2000 census.

Royal Careers

Among the most common occupations in Royal are Sales and office occupations, 26%. Production, transportation, and material moving occupations, 23%. and Management, professional, and related occupations, 20%. Approximately 77 percent of workers in Royal, Iowa work for companies, 14 percent work for the government and 6 percent are self-employed.

Royal Industries

The leading industries in Royal, Iowa are Educational, health and social services, 17%; Manufacturing, 15%; and Retail trade, 12%. Royal Job Salaries

According to government data, the average salary for jobs in Royal, Iowa is $23,694, and the median income of households in Royal was $37,500.
